According to Fort Oglethorpe police reports:
Cody Allen Ringley, 17, of 1321 Friendship Lane in Chickamauga, has been arrested for armed robbery, stemming from an Aug. 9 incident.
The 17-year-old victim stated that shortly after 10 p.m. on Tuesday, Aug. 9, she was walking with her 18-year-old boyfriend along the walking trail from Gilbert-Stephenson Park to Fort Oglethorpe City Hall, when two white males jumped out from behind a bush.
She told police one of the males asked them to stop, then pulled out a black handgun and demanded money from her boyfriend. She said the second male asked her if she had any money, to which she responded “no.”
The victim stated that she recognized Ringley as the gunman because the two attend school together. She claims to have even addressed him by name, but that he denied being the person she recognized.
Ringley and the other man then fled the scene.
During investigation of the scene, a white hat was found lying on Howard Street, which met part of the clothing description given by both victims.
The hat was collected as evidence, along with statements by the victims, and the case was turned over to detective Johnny Lanham.
Ringley was picked up by police nine days later and is being held in Catoosa County jail without bond.
